Transaction 403bda58bb271675808464d0e4c548e3f9c38aab35ccfe6520d7c10962899729
1 Input
1 Output
-
403bda58bb271675808464d0e4c548e3f9c38aab35ccfe6520d7c10962899729:0
- value
- 22866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c3aef23101fd13e985ab944ceaae9baa3c09a16 OP_EQUAL
- address
- 32ogdfH6KrWNpAaQdXuHyD6X2pQ3WjynbQ